How much do financial assistant jobs pay per hour?

As of Jun 16, 2026, the average hourly pay for financial assistant in Dothan, AL is $21.23,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$16.59 and $23.80 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What does a finance assistant do?

A finance assistant supports financial operations by preparing reports, maintaining records, processing invoices, and assisting with budgeting and accounting tasks. They often use accounting software and need strong organizational skills to ensure accuracy and compliance. The role may require basic knowledge of finance principles and attention to detail.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Financial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Financial Assistant, you need strong numerical aptitude, attention to detail, and a background in finance or accounting, often supported by a relevant degree or certification. Familiarity with accounting software (such as QuickBooks or SAP), spreadsheets, and financial reporting systems is typically required. Effective communication, organizational skills, and discretion are standout soft skills in this position. These qualities are essential for maintaining accurate financial records, supporting business decisions, and ensuring the integrity of financial processes.

What are Financial Assistants?

Financial Assistants are professionals who support finance departments or teams by handling administrative and clerical tasks related to financial management. Their responsibilities often include data entry, processing invoices and payments, maintaining financial records, and assisting with budgeting and reporting. They play a key role in ensuring the accuracy and efficiency of financial operations within an organization. Financial Assistants typically work under the supervision of accountants or financial managers, and their work helps organizations manage their finances smoothly.

What Is a Financial Assistant?

A financial assistant is an entry-level employee on a finance team that takes on administrative duties, allowing the more advanced financial professionals to concentrate on their work. As a financial assistant, your primary responsibilities are to maintain records, perform calculations, and prepare financial reports, but you likely have additional duties like recording data in financial software programs, attending meetings with your team, and recommending improvements based on current information. The qualifications to become a financial assistant are strong mathematical skills, a bachelor’s degree in finance or accounting, and some experience in the finance industry. As you gain experience, you can move up in your career to positions like financial manager.

What is the difference between Financial Assistant vs Bookkeeper?

AspectFinancial AssistantBookkeeper
CredentialsMay require basic finance or accounting certificationsOften requires basic bookkeeping certifications or experience
Work EnvironmentSupports finance teams, works in offices or remotelyHandles daily transaction recording, often in small business settings
Employer & Industry UsageUsed across various industries, supporting finance departmentsCommon in small to medium businesses, accounting firms
Primary ResponsibilitiesAssists with financial reports, data entry, and administrative tasksMaintains financial records, processes invoices, reconciles accounts

While both roles support financial operations, a Financial Assistant typically provides broader support within finance teams, whereas a Bookkeeper focuses on recording and maintaining financial transactions. The roles often overlap but differ mainly in scope and responsibilities.
